Hardwood Installation in Sarasota, FL
Hardwood installation services involve preparing and laying down solid or engineered wood flooring to enhance the appearance and value of residential properties. These projects typically include replacing worn-out flooring, upgrading existing surfaces, or installing new hardwood in areas such as living rooms, bedrooms, hallways, and entryways. Homeowners often seek clarity on the types of hardwood options available, including wood species, finishes, and plank styles, as well as the necessary subfloor preparation and surface preparation steps to ensure a durable and attractive result.
Property owners should consider factors such as the scope of the project, the condition of existing flooring or subfloor, and the desired aesthetic when requesting hardwood installation. It’s important to understand the differences between various wood types, installation methods (such as nail-down, glue-down, or floating), and maintenance requirements. Asking about the timeline, potential disruptions, and any necessary preparations can help ensure the project aligns with household needs and expectations.

Hardwood Installation Questions
What types of hardwood flooring are available for installation? Common options include oak, maple, cherry, and walnut, each offering different appearances and durability levels suitable for various spaces.
Can hardwood flooring be installed over existing floors? Yes, hardwood can often be installed over certain existing surfaces, but proper assessment ensures the best results.
What preparations are needed before hardwood installation? The subfloor should be clean, level, and dry to ensure a stable and long-lasting floor.
Is hardwood flooring suitable for high-traffic areas? Yes, many hardwood options are durable enough for high-traffic spaces, especially with proper finishing and maintenance.
